What Is a Urine Drug Screen?

A urine drug test, commonly referred to as UDS, involves analyzing a urine sample for detecting drugs and their by-products. This testing method is extensively used in workplaces and regulated programs across Edgeley, ND due to its non-invasive nature, fiscal efficiency, and capability to identify a broad spectrum of substances within a realistic detection period.

  • In regulated testing setups, samples are obtained following strict chain-of-custody protocols.
  • The test can identify both the parent drug and its by-products as they are expelled in urine.
  • It reveals past drug exposure within a specific detection timeframe, though it doesn't indicate current intoxication.

How It Works

Collection

  • In Edgeley, ND, the donor provides a urine sample in a container that meets security standards, whether observed or not, based on the program's protocols.
  • Verification checks on specimen authenticity may involve testing for creatinine levels, specific gravity, and pH to ensure validity.

Testing Methodology

Interpreting Results

  • An initial rapid screening using immunoassay techniques provides a cost-effective way to evaluate samples swiftly in Edgeley, ND.
  • If a test is presumptively positive, confirmatory testing methods like GC/MS or LC/MS/MS are utilized for accurate results.
  • Predefined cutoff concentrations set in nanograms per milliliter (ng/mL) are critical in determining whether a test result is positive or negative.

Detection Windows

In Edgeley, ND drug testing, the detection of substances varies depending on several factors including the substance type, usage frequency, metabolic rate, hydration levels, body composition, and the sensitivity of the test employed. Typically, many drugs can be detected for a period of 1–3 days, while certain substances like cannabinoids might be detected for a more extended period with chronic usage.

What Is a Hair Drug Screen?

Hair drug screening involves the analysis of a small sample of hair to detect drugs and their metabolites that have circulated in the bloodstream before becoming integrated within the hair shaft. Due to the slow growth of hair and its tendency to store drug metabolites for extended periods, it offers one of the broadest detection windows amongst testing methods, making it a prime choice for identifying persistent or long-standing drug use in Edgeley, ND.

  • Usually involves cutting 100–120 strands close to the scalp (approximately 1.5 inches of hair).
  • Represents a detection period of roughly 90 days depending on hair length.
  • Effective in screening for a wide array of drugs including amphetamines, opioids, cocaine, marijuana, and PCP.

How It Works

Collection

  • A collector strategically trims a small sample, ideally around the crown area while upholding chain-of-custody regulations.
  • The gathered sample is then fastened securely, labeled appropriately, and dispatched to a certified lab for testing.
  • If hair from the scalp isn't accessible, collection from alternative sites such as body hair may be performed.

Testing Methodology

  • To eliminate external contamination, all hair samples in Edgeley, ND undergo washing and preparation.

  • An initial screening relies on immunoassay technology to identify drug classes.

  • Samples that yield positive results are confirmed through GC/MS or LC/MS/MS for accurate identification.

  • Cutoff levels are set in nanograms per milligram (ng/mg), adhering to SAMHSA and lab standards.

Interpreting Results

  • Negative: No drugs or metabolites detected above the lab-defined cutoff in Edgeley, ND.
  • Positive: Drugs or metabolites identified and verified through secondary testing in Edgeley, ND.
  • Inconclusive/Rejected: Insufficient sampling or contamination prompting the need for another collection.

Detection Windows

In Edgeley, ND, hair testing provides the longest detection window of any drug testing method available. A standard 1.5-inch sample reflects roughly 90 days of potential substance exposure. Longer samples extend the detection timeline further, factoring the growth rate.
